It's rather dated now, as far as health issues go (heart-healthy diets have changed a bit, etc), and there are spots of suspension of belief as far as broken bones being usable within three weeks....the plot is pretty simplistic as far as good/bad goes (the antagonist is childishly naughty and not very nuanced.) I think the biggest one for me was having someone with broken ribs and two broken arms be able to use crutches to get around within three weeks of a car crash.

I did like the Christian parts...it's definitely an inspirational novel. And it was really refreshing to have a romance with a couple that has grown kids/grandkids!
